Vertical, and for those who have mentioned it, standing the Wii vertical doesn't not block the vents on the bottom AS LONG as you also use the round stabilizer disc to keep the Wii from tipping over. This keeps the bottom of the Wii level with the soft impact pads on the bottom of the Wii holder which allows for proper air intake. The vents on the bottom are for air intake, the one on the back is for air outlet. When air intake vents are concerned, you only need as much room as needed for air to freely pass through, which ain't much. Air outlet is where you want 6 inches or more the the hot air expelled is not sucked back in through the bottom. Since heat rises, standing it vertical allows for less chance of ho air being sucked back in the intake vent. But the Wii is pretty well made, not like other game systems out there... Bill...
